Hurricane Debby made landfall in Florida as a Category 1 hurricane, causing thousands of homes and businesses to lose power. More than 200,000 outages were reported at the time of landfall, with a total of 247,981 outages in the state. This is the first hurricane to hit Florida in the 2024 season and is expected to bring around 30 inches of rain, as well as life-threatening storm surges and major flooding to the southeastern United States.
